What Is a Smart Sprinkler Controller?
A smart sprinkler controller is like the brain of your sprinkler system. Instead of running on a fixed timer, it checks the weather and adjusts watering times.
Weather tracking: The controller connects to local weather data and changes watering based on heat, rain, and humidity.
Soil moisture response: Some models adjust run times based on how fast the soil dries out.
Wi-Fi control: You can control it from your phone, even if you are not home.

How Does a Smart Controller Save Water in Atascocita, TX?
Atascocita weather can change fast. One week is dry and hot. The next week, it rains hard. A basic timer does not care. It just runs.
A smart controller does care.
Rain skip feature: When rain hits, the system pauses watering so you are not watering wet grass.
Seasonal adjustments: In cooler months, the system reduces watering time without you touching it.
Zone control: Each area of your yard gets the right amount of water instead of the same amount everywhere.

Does It Really Lower My Water Bill?
The Environmental Protection Agency reports that homes with smart irrigation controllers can reduce outdoor water use by up to 20%. In Texas heat, outdoor watering can make up a big part of your water bill.

No more overwatering: The system does not dump water just because the timer says so.
No more missed rain days: You are not paying to water puddles.
Better run times: Shorter cycles prevent runoff into the street.
Is a Smart Controller Better Than a Regular Timer?
A regular timer is simple. You set it and forget it. But it cannot think. It cannot adjust.
A smart controller reacts to real conditions in Atascocita, TX.
We just upgraded a system that had been running the same schedule for five years. The lawn had brown patches from uneven watering. After installing the new controller and adjusting zones, growth evened out within a month.
Smart scheduling: Watering changes with the season.
Remote access: If you see rain in the forecast, you can pause the system from your phone.
Alerts: Some models send alerts if there is a leak or wiring issue.

Are There Any Downsides?
Smart controllers do cost more upfront than a basic timer. They also need Wi-Fi to work at full power.

Frequently Asked Questions About Smart Sprinkler Controllers
Can a smart controller really save water in Texas heat?
Yes. It adjusts watering based on weather data and soil needs. That means less waste even during hot months.
Do I need to replace my whole sprinkler system?
No. In most cases, we just swap out the old timer for a smart controller. The existing valves and pipes stay in place.
